Report: Fred Hoiberg to be unveiled as Chicago Bulls coach

Bulls ready to appoint Fred Hoiberg?

The Chicago Bulls will reportedly unveil Fred Hoiberg as their new head coach later today.

The 42-year-old, who currently coaches the Iowa State Cyclones, has been the favourite to replace Tom Thibodeau since the latter's dismissal last week.

According to The AP, the Bulls will announce Hoiberg as Thibodeau's successor at a press conference today.

Hoiberg's contract is said to be a five-year deal worth around $25m (£16.4m). He currently makes $2.6m (£1.7m) a year with Iowa State.
